Platteville 4, Superior 0

Having extended their unbeaten streak to four consecutive games earlier in the week, the UW-Superior women’s soccer team entered their WIAC Conference opener on Saturday against full of confidence.

Unfortunately for the Yellowjackets, the UW-Platteville Pioneers took control in the second half and never looked back, scoring three times after halftime on the way to a 4-0 win.

For the game, UW-Platteville held a 27-3 edge in total shots, including 13-2 in shots on goal while upping their overall record to 6-4.  The Yellowjackets dropped to 3-5-1 on the season with the loss.

The Pioneers took an early lead in the first half when Yamilex Jaramillo scored her second goal of the season on a feed from Bianca Mahoney at 13:07, giving UW-Platteville a 1-0 lead that would last through halftime.

In the second half, a tally by Betty Rodriguez at 58:39 from Jaramillo made it 2-0 before two straight goals from Ellie Peterson at 66:55 and 75:31 closed out the scoring in the 4-0 final.

UW-Superior was led offensively by freshman Katrina Gephart (Roseville, Minn./Roseville Area) with two shots.  

 

 

 

Bailey Henderson (Oakdale, Minn./North St. Paul) took the loss in goal for the Yellowjackets with eight stops.

 

 

The Pioneers were paced by Jaramillo with a game-high seven shots. Rodriguez and Peterson each had three more shots for UW-Platteville while Mandy Taylor picked up the win with two saves in the nets for the Pioneers.

The Yellowjackets return to the pitch Sunday as they travel to Rock Island, Illinois for a match with Augustana College. Game time is scheduled for 11:00 a.m.
